“The Just Crossing Alliance, a coalition opposed to the IBR plans, proposes an alternative: a bridge of a size appropriate to the traffic volumes that can be expected with tolling, as well as improved transit and a significantly smaller price tag. They argue that the focus should be on replacing the bridge rather than widening the freeway, and that the agencies involved should look seriously at alternative options.” https://usa.streetsblog.org/2023/11/27/highway-boondoggles-2023-this-bridge-is-a-bridge-too-far #IBR #GreaterNW #Oregon #WashingtonState #Bridge
